What Is the Cost of Living Near Charlotte?

Understanding the cost of living near Charlotte is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Aaa Portable Toilets.
Charlotte's Cost of Living Index is approximately 98.9 (1.1% less expensive than US average; 3.0% more than NC average). Major financial hub, growing, housing near US avg. CATS bus/Light R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Aaa Portable Toilets,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,300 - $1,900+ A significant portion of Aaa Portable Toilets sal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$88 (CATS mon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$400 - $590 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$730+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$690+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,698 - $4,148+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
